Die Präsentation wird geladen. Bitte warten

Die Präsentation wird geladen. Bitte warten

Montag, 9. Juli 2001  ====!"§==Systems = Seite 1 Projekt SAPscript  Dana Stepanek SAPscript  Symbole MitSymbolen können Programm- bzw. Systemdaten oder.

Ähnliche Präsentationen


Präsentation zum Thema: "Montag, 9. Juli 2001  ====!"§==Systems = Seite 1 Projekt SAPscript  Dana Stepanek SAPscript  Symbole MitSymbolen können Programm- bzw. Systemdaten oder."—  Präsentation transkript:

1 Montag, 9. Juli 2001  ====!"§==Systems = Seite 1 Projekt SAPscript  Dana Stepanek SAPscript  Symbole MitSymbolen können Programm- bzw. Systemdaten oder vordefinierte Texte in einem Formular ausgegeben werden Mit Symbolen können Programm- bzw. Systemdaten oder vordefinierte Texte in einem Formular ausgegeben werden Symbole können nur im Texteditor  /PC Editor  definiert bzw. in das Formular eingebunden werden Die Datendefinitionen stellt das DATA-Dictionary® für die Ausgabe der Symbolwerte dar Symbole

2 Montag, 9. Juli 2001  ====!"§==Systems = Seite 2 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Symbolarten Im SAPscript  werden 4 Hauptsymbolarten unterschieden Die Textsymbole Standardsymbole Systemsymbole Programmsymbole Textsymbole Standardsymbole Systemsymbole Programmsymbole

3 Montag, 9. Juli 2001  ====!"§==Systems = Seite 3 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Textsymbole Textsymbole sind frei definierbare aber formulargebundene Texte Textsymbole sind frei definierbare aber formulargebundene Texte Textsymbole müssen im Formular definiert werden, bevor Sie ausgegeben werden können Textsymbole müssen im Formular definiert werden, bevor Sie ausgegeben werden können Diese Definition erfolgt über das Kommando DEFINE Diese Definition erfolgt über das Kommando DEFINE Textsymbole sollen häufigere Textpassagen ersetzen und somit die Arbeitsproduktivität steigern Textsymbole sollen häufigere Textpassagen ersetzen und somit die Arbeitsproduktivität steigern

4 Montag, 9. Juli 2001  ====!"§==Systems = Seite 4 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Definition der Textsymbole Textsymbole werden mit dem Kommando DEFINE definiert Textsymbole werden mit dem Kommando DEFINE definiert DEFINE &SYMBOL& = ‘LEIPZIG‘ DEFINE &SYMBOL& = ‘LEIPZIG‘ KommandoWertzuweisung

5 Montag, 9. Juli 2001  ====!"§==Systems = Seite 5 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Im Texteditor  kann die Anweisung direkt im Text eingegeben, gepflegt und gelöscht werden Im Texteditor

6 Montag, 9. Juli 2001  ====!"§==Systems = Seite 6 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Ist das Symbol korrekt vom System deklariert worden, kann es jetzt an einer beliebigen Textstelle eingebunden werden Textsymbole einbinden Über die Menüleiste Einbinden können Sie jetzt alle definierte Textsymbole einbinden Sie erhalten eine Auswahlmenü der definierten Textsymbole des Formularfensters Nach Bestätigung der Auswahl wird das Symbol eingefügt

7 Montag, 9. Juli 2001  ====!"§==Systems = Seite 7 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Textsymbole im PC Editor  Im PC Editor können Kommandos und Symbole nur indirekt bearbeitet werden Im PC Editor können Kommandos und Symbole nur indirekt bearbeitet werden Kommandos und Symbole sind farblich markiert Kommandos und Symbole sind farblich markiert Die generelle Pflege erfolgt über Zusatzinformationen Die generelle Pflege erfolgt über Zusatzinformationen

8 Montag, 9. Juli 2001  ====!"§==Systems = Seite 8 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Definition im PC Editor  Die DEFINE Anweisung muss in die Kommando Zeile eingetragen werden Die DEFINE Anweisung muss in die Kommando Zeile eingetragen werden Der Aufruf erfolgt in der Symbol Zeile Der Aufruf erfolgt in der Symbol Zeile Oder wieder über die Menüleiste Einbinden durch das Auswahlmenü Oder wieder über die Menüleiste Einbinden durch das Auswahlmenü

9 Montag, 9. Juli 2001  ====!"§==Systems = Seite 9 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Standardsymbole im Texteditor® Sie werden zentral gepflegt in der Tabelle TTDTG und stehen in allen SAPscript® Formularen zur Verfügung Sie werden zentral gepflegt in der Tabelle TTDTG und stehen in allen SAPscript® Formularen zur Verfügung Sie bestehen in der Regel aus fest definierten Texten Sie bestehen in der Regel aus fest definierten Texten Standardsymbole sind fest im System definiert, und können nur in Ihrer Ausgabe angepasst werden Standardsymbole sind fest im System definiert, und können nur in Ihrer Ausgabe angepasst werden

10 Montag, 9. Juli 2001  ====!"§==Systems = Seite 10 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Das Einbinden der Standardsymbole Um Standardsymbole einzubinden, muss das Auswahlmenü über die Menüleiste Einbinden aufgerufen werden Hier erfolgt die Einbindung in beiden Editoren gleich

11 Montag, 9. Juli 2001  ====!"§==Systems = Seite 11 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Systemsymbole Die Systemsymbole werden drei verschiedene Symbolarten unterschieden Allgemeine SAPscript Felder „SAPSCRIPT“ Allgemeine SAPscript Felder „SAPSCRIPT“ Systemfelder aus der ABAP-Programmumgebung „SYST“ Systemfelder aus der ABAP-Programmumgebung „SYST“ SAPscript-Systemsymbole „TTXSY“ SAPscript-Systemsymbole „TTXSY“ Im Texteditor  Im PC Editor 

12 Montag, 9. Juli 2001  ====!"§==Systems = Seite 12 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Allgemeine SAPscript Symbole SAPSCRIPT Die SAPSCRIPT Systemsymbole sind Formular unabhängig Die SAPSCRIPT Systemsymbole sind Formular unabhängig Es können Formular spezifische Aufbereitungen vorgenommen werden bzw Abfragen Es können Formular spezifische Aufbereitungen vorgenommen werden bzw Abfragen Beispiel: Abfrage ob INCLUDE-Anweisung korrekt ausgeführt wurde mit &SAPSCRIPT-SUBRC& Beispiel: Abfrage ob INCLUDE-Anweisung korrekt ausgeführt wurde mit &SAPSCRIPT-SUBRC& Der Aufruf im PC Editor 

13 Montag, 9. Juli 2001  ====!"§==Systems = Seite 13 Projekt SAPscript  Dana Stepanek Symbolwerte können auch bereits vorbelegt sein Symbolwerte können auch bereits vorbelegt sein Eine Pflege der Tabelle ist leider nicht möglich Eine Pflege der Tabelle ist leider nicht möglich Die Werte können aus der eigentlichen SAPscript® Programmumgebung stammen Die Werte können aus der eigentlichen SAPscript® Programmumgebung stammen SAPscript  Symbole Systemfelder aus der ABAP  -Programmumgebung SYST Symbolwerte beziehen sich auf die Tabelle SYST Symbolwerte beziehen sich auf die Tabelle SYST

14 Montag, 9. Juli 2001  ====!"§==Systems = Seite 14 Projekt SAPscript  Dana Stepanek SAPscript  Symbole SAPscript Systemsymbole TTXSY Sie stellen globale SAP-Systemvariablen dar Sie stellen globale SAP-Systemvariablen dar Die Pflege der Symbole ist nur im Bereich der Aufbreitung möglich Die Pflege der Symbole ist nur im Bereich der Aufbreitung möglich Teilweise überschneiden sich die Systemsymbole mit Formateinstellungen z.B. &ULINE& (Unterstrich) Teilweise überschneiden sich die Systemsymbole mit Formateinstellungen z.B. &ULINE& (Unterstrich)

15 Montag, 9. Juli 2001  ====!"§==Systems = Seite 15 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Programmsymbole Sie beziehen die Daten aus dem Programm (Druckprogramm oder rufendes ABAP-Programm/Report), dass zur Datenbeschaffung des Formulars notwendig ist Sie beziehen die Daten aus dem Programm (Druckprogramm oder rufendes ABAP-Programm/Report), dass zur Datenbeschaffung des Formulars notwendig ist Neu ist die Einbindung sogenannter globaler Daten die Programm unabhängig sind Neu ist die Einbindung sogenannter globaler Daten die Programm unabhängig sind Durch diese Symbole ist es möglich, aufbereitete Daten aus dem SAP-System in Formularen auszugeben Durch diese Symbole ist es möglich, aufbereitete Daten aus dem SAP-System in Formularen auszugeben Data Dictionary Felder Globale Daten

16 Montag, 9. Juli 2001  ====!"§==Systems = Seite 16 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Einbinden der Programmsymbole Symbole sind eng an das Druckprogramm gebunden Symbole sind eng an das Druckprogramm gebunden Sollen neue Druckprogramme bzw. Symbole eingebunden werden, kann dies nur über eine ABAP Routine im eigentlichen Modul des SAP Systems erfolgen, da sonst keine Daten aufbereitet werden Sollen neue Druckprogramme bzw. Symbole eingebunden werden, kann dies nur über eine ABAP Routine im eigentlichen Modul des SAP Systems erfolgen, da sonst keine Daten aufbereitet werden Alle Symbole müssen im Data-Dictionary definiert sein Alle Symbole müssen im Data-Dictionary definiert sein

17 Montag, 9. Juli 2001  ====!"§==Systems = Seite 17 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Der Aufruf erfolgt wieder über die Menüleiste Einbinden Der Aufruf erfolgt wieder über die Menüleiste Einbinden Das zum Formular definierte Druckprogramm Um alle Tabellen und die dazugehörigen Tabellenfelder aufzurufen muss die Drucktaste DDIC benutzt werden

18 Montag, 9. Juli 2001  ====!"§==Systems = Seite 18 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Die Auswahlliste zeigt alle Tabellen des Druckprogramms Die Auswahlliste zeigt alle Tabellen des Druckprogramms Tabelle PA001 Symbolwerte können nur Tabellenfelder darstellen Symbolwerte können nur Tabellenfelder darstellen

19 Montag, 9. Juli 2001  ====!"§==Systems = Seite 19 Projekt SAPscript  Dana Stepanek SAPscript  Symbole Diese Tabellenfelder können nun nach Bedarf in das Formular eingebunden werden Durch die Bestätigung der Tabelle wird eine Auswahlliste aller definierten Tabellenfelder geöffnet


Herunterladen ppt "Montag, 9. Juli 2001  ====!"§==Systems = Seite 1 Projekt SAPscript  Dana Stepanek SAPscript  Symbole MitSymbolen können Programm- bzw. Systemdaten oder."

Ähnliche Präsentationen


Google-Anzeigen